The theory is, that if you leave your laptop near a sufficiently big magnet, it'll erase or scramble everything of its hard drive.

To understand how could this happen, we need to go back to basics.
Well, hadr drive stores information magnetically as it works in a similar way to childhood experiment of magnet ( observing how magnets change the direction of Iron filings).

The hard drive disc is coated with a magnetically sensitive material that can be reorientated by the read-write head inside, to form new patterns to describe information.
This information can be added to or deleted, in the form of programs, text and images.

So, it's acceptable to internal magnetic source to be affected by external one but just how powerful does the magnet have to be !

* Kid's magnets ( toys ) : they rattle together, noisy but not very powerful. The question is : would they bother your laptop ?
Well, NO they're obviously weak.
* Big magnet - three times powerful than the toys - that can pick up several hundreds of paper clips without a sweat. So would it affect your laptop ?
Well, NO it's not that powerful !

* Now, by wrapping a coil of wire around the magnet and passing a current through it, you create more powerful electromagnet, approximately 30% stronger than before. Would it destroy your laptop ?
Well, the answer still NO !!
* Imagine that your laptop exposed to a massive electromagnet, the type used to pick up cars in junk yards .. ( although it is only twice as powerful as our home made electromagnet ) but it applies this force among much larger area, and after 22 seconds of exposure to this force .. Will it survive ??
No,your laptop would be dead ;) ;)

By scrambling every particle of the surface of the disc, the big magnet had instantly wiped out every operating program and every file stored in your computer. Their was Literally no information left for it to read. But it had taken some very extreme measures to achieve it.

So, it seems that your magnetic data is safe from every day life. Just be sure to avoid any giant electromagnets. ;) ;)
